PDA

Просмотр полной версии : Выпадающее меню с ссылками


PoliskoRoman.com
02.04.2006, 16:56
<select name="select" class="flags">
<option value="UKRAINE" selected>UKRAINE</option>
<option>RUSSIA</option>
<option>USA</option>
<option>UK</option>
<option>BELGIUM</option>
</select>

имееться самое простое выпад. меню,
как привязать ссылки к каждой строчке в меню?

undeddy
02.04.2006, 20:04
Что-то непонятен вопрос. Тебе непонятно, как сделать, чтобы каждый элемент списка представлял собой ссылку?

deathstorm
03.04.2006, 01:46
value='your URL' && onchange

PoliskoRoman.com
03.04.2006, 11:16
value='your URL' && onchange


<select name="select" class="flags">
<option value="http://link" && onchange selected>UKRAINE</option>
<option value="http://link1" && onchange>RUSSIA</option>
<option value="http://link2" && onchange>USA</option>
<option value="http://link3" && onchange>UK</option>
<option value="http://link4" && onchange>BELGIUM</option>
</select>

? =)))

undeddy
03.04.2006, 13:20
Ты, похоже, не знаешь JS?

deathstorm
03.04.2006, 21:58
2 PoliskoRoman.com бу-га-га :)
держи перец :)
<select name="select" class="flags" onchange=alert(this.value)>
<option value="http://link" selected>UKRAINE</option>
<option value="http://link1" >RUSSIA</option>
<option value="http://link2" >USA</option>
<option value="http://link3" >UK</option>
<option value="http://link4" >BELGIUM</option>
</select>
З.Ы. учи скрипты, не все такие сердобольные :)

PoliskoRoman.com
04.04.2006, 12:36
спасибо перцу сердобольному.

PoliskoRoman.com
04.04.2006, 12:41
2 PoliskoRoman.com бу-га-га :)
держи перец :)
<select name="select" class="flags" onchange=alert(this.value)>
<option value="http://link" selected>UKRAINE</option>
<option value="http://link1" >RUSSIA</option>
<option value="http://link2" >USA</option>
<option value="http://link3" >UK</option>
<option value="http://link4" >BELGIUM</option>
</select>
З.Ы. учи скрипты, не все такие сердобольные :)

хмм. заюзал.
результат...
при выборе страны выскакивает алерт в котором пишеться ссылка, а мне нужно чтоб осуществлялся переход :)).

baron27
05.04.2006, 00:43
>> при выборе страны выскакивает алерт
Вот ты прикалываешся, блин))

<script type="text/JavaScript">
<!--
function MM_jumpMenu(targ,selObj,restore){ //v3.0
eval(targ+".location='"+selObj.options[selObj.selectedIndex].value+"'");
if (restore) selObj.selectedIndex=0;
}
//-->
</script>
</head>

<body>
<form name="form1" id="form1">
<select name="menu1" onchange="MM_jumpMenu('parent',this,0)">
<option value="http://www.ya.ru">item 1</option>
<option value="http://www.rambler.ru">item 2</option>
</select>
</form>
</body>


код сделал deamweaver - insert > form > jump menu

deathstorm
05.04.2006, 12:38
<select class='flags' onchange='location=this.value'>
<option value='start.html' >стартовая</option>
<option value='scripts.html' >скриптовая свалка</option>
<option value='links.html' >ссылки</option>
<option value='army.html' >армейские приколы</option>
<option value='#' selected>переход на...</option>
</select>

точно работает в осле, лисе, опере